Singapore Airlines increases fares

Singapore Airlines increased fares 3% systemwide recently, citing a general increase in costs. The hike was not done casually - SIA is one of the most profitable carriers in the world, and the last time it increased fares systemwide was nearly six years ago, in February 1991.
